epa08030737 A handout photo made available by the Italian State Police (Polizia di Stato) shows part of the items seized from a neo-Nazi group during a nation-wide police operation, in Enna, southern Italy, 28 November 2019. Italian police on 28 November staged a big operation throughout the country to gather evidence for a probe into a group of far-right extremists who allegedly wanted to found a new Nazi party in Italy. Among the seized items -- which police found in the homes of some 19 suspected right-wing extremists -- were rifles, swords, knives, Nazi and Fascist flags and books.
